Hi Puneet,
I would suggest making a simple standalone mapfile something like radial
lines extending from a point to some radius and another set of radial
lines starting at the radius and transiting to a central point. the
apply your style to these to see if there is pattern to the you problem.
If there is then you can submit the mapfile with a ticket and it should
be easy to fix and the mapfile can be added easily to the test suite.

I am trying my hand at MapServer symbols/styles. Using the
following definition
SYMBOL NAME "rarrow" TYPE vector FILLED false POINTS 0 0 4 0 2 -1
END END
SYMBOL NAME "larrow" TYPE vector FILLED false POINTS 4 0 0 0 2 1
END END
CLASS NAME "Strike-slip fault right lateral" EXPRESSION "30" STYLE
COLOR 0 0 0 WIDTH 1 END
STYLE COLOR 0 0 0 SYMBOL "rarrow" SIZE 4 GAP -60 OFFSET 0 -4 END
STYLE COLOR 255 0 0 SYMBOL "larrow" SIZE 4 GAP -60 OFFSET 0 6 END
END
I get the following
http://dl.dropbox.com/u/3526821/slip_strike.png
The green box shows the correct symbol. The red box has the symbol
flipped. Why? How can I correct this?
